BDO LLP in Greater London is seeking an experienced Financial Controller to lead finance and accounting functions. This role is critical for ensuring accurate financial reporting and compliance while providing insights for management.

The candidate must have 8-12 years of relevant experience in a leadership position, strong knowledge of Singapore accounting standards, and hold a degree in Accountancy or Finance, along with professional qualifications.

Responsibilities include:

  • Managing audits
  • Financial reporting
  • Budgeting
  • Overseeing the finance team
